Those of you that have mounted a dash cam, sticking it to the windshield near/behind the rear view mirror - did you have any of the sticky mounting surface on the windshield frit (the black stuff with the Ford logo on the glass where the mirror is mounted)? Would mounting it over that black stuff damage it if/when I remove it?

I have tint over that area in my car but I wouldn't expect any damage from mounting one there. Just use a little heat from a hair dryer when you remove it and it should come off easily. If it comes off tint without damage, that should be fine.
